Responsibilities
- Maintain a strong relationship with the user base, ensuring customer satisfaction during all interactions.
- Identify and manage defects and work with vendors and engineering teams to resolve and implement solutions.
- Support and troubleshoot issues, identify root causes, and proactively implement sustainable corrective actions.
- Provide systems support to meet established SLAs during business hours, with occasional evenings and weekends as needed and during special events.
- Identify new opportunities and services to enhance the systems platform and drive more productivity/efficiency.
- Execute system configurations such as commercial break patterns, network design, inventory shares, user data collection and targeting, video measurement, and programmatic ad serving
Requirements
- Minimum 3 years of experience in a Digital Ad Operations, Ad Technology, or equivalent role
- Proficiency in MS Word, Outlook and PowerPoint.
- High proficiency in advanced Excel functionality (pivot tables, v-lookups, etc.)
- System experience in Freewheel
- Bachelor's degree
Nice to have
- Curious and innovative mind set to streamline processes and automate where possible
- Proven track record of team project execution and systems implementations
- Project Management and prioritization skill sets
- Deep understanding of Dynamic Ad Insertion, ad serving technology and product taxonomy
- Strong knowledge of sales planning, order fulfillment, inventory, ad operations, trafficking, order optimization, pacing and delivery reconciliation
- Technical background. experience setting up system integrations, troubleshooting ad tech issues, and system configuration
- Experience within a media company a huge plus
- Strong interpersonal skills
